D1254 is 2SD1254 manufactured by Panasonic.
Features q q q q 1.5±0.1 1.5max. 1.1max. Low collector to emitter saturation voltage VCE(sat) Satisfactory linearity of foward current transfer ratio h FE Large collector current IC N type package enabling direct soldering of the radiating fin to the printed circuit board, etc. of small electronic equipment.
